Output 7c53bdf26f1fa98c291aa70da9fe6467775d678059fcb5290af8824a4c7b5f73:10

value
548722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ff0aa543e9092ba7c769197d9dda572d6682e4b OP_EQUAL
address
3KBuHuSJz91wfgffKh5Yd2RPBGWJmvXteY
transaction
7c53bdf26f1fa98c291aa70da9fe6467775d678059fcb5290af8824a4c7b5f73
confirmations
325628
spent
true